===About Baryons===
: '''Baryons''' include:
:*[[Proton]] - A type of [[baryon]] with a [[mass]] of 1.67x10<sup>-27</sup> kg and a [[Electrical Charge|charge]] of 1.60x10<sup>-19</sup>[[Coulomb]]s, made of 2 [[Up-quark]]s and 1 [[Down-quark]].:*[[Neutron]] - A type of [[baryon]] with a [[mass]] of 1.67x10<sup>-27</sup> kg and zero [[Electrical Charge|charge]], made of 2 [[Down-quark]]s and 1 [[Up-quark]].
: There are many other [[baryon]]s made from different groups of [[quark]]s. However, these are unstable and exist only for very short periods of time before [[Radioactive Decay|decaying]] via the [[Weak Nuclear Interaction|weak nuclear interaction]] into other, most stable, [[Subatomic Particle|subatomic particles]].
